    Hi Moms and Dads...we will be at WDW in 20 days! YAY!! We are staying at POP and will have rental car. How does it work for parking at other hotels for dining? Can we park, dine, and then bolt to a theme park and return to get car a few hours later?

    Hi Todd!  

    I can tell you are excited about your upcoming Walt Disney World vacation!

    There is a 3 hour visitor parking limit at all resorts, therefore you will need to move your car after you have finished dining.  If you are going to the Magic Kingdom and dining close by, I suggest you park in the Magic Kingdom parking lot, then take a resort monorail or a resort ferry from the Magic Kingdom to your destination.  That way, you won't have to move cars.
